Jeff Ward (Manson’s Lost Girls) has been cast as the male lead opposite Amy Forsyth in the second installment of Syfy’s horror anthology series Channel Zero: The No-End House set for premiere in 2017.

Inspired by Brian Russell’s “Creepypasta” tale, Channel Zero: The No-End House tells the story of a young woman named Margot Sleator (Forsyth) who visits the No-End House, a bizarre house of horrors that consists of a series of increasingly disturbing rooms. When she returns home, Margot realizes everything has changed. Ward will play Seth, a magnetic, soft-spoken, and charismatic guy who has never fit in well, but forms an immediate connection with Margot (Forsyth).

Ward starred as Charles Manson in the Lifetime movie Manson’s Lost Girls and had guest roles in The Mentalist, Law & Order: Criminal Intent, and most recently Rosewood. He’ll next be seen in the upcoming feature The Boy Downstairs, alongside Zosia Mamet. He’s repped by APA and Sweeney Entertainment.

Channel Zero: The No-End House follows the first installment, Channel Zero: Candle Cove, which premieres Tuesday, October 11.
